WhatsApp just rolled out multi-account support for iPhone users, letting you manage two accounts on one device without needing a second phone. Here’s what’s new and how to set it up.

Finally, It’s Here

The feature is rolling out with WhatsApp for iOS version 26.22.76. It arrives after months of testing, bringing iOS up to speed with Android (which got this back in 2023).

How to Use It

Adding a second account takes just a few taps: Go to Settings > Account and tap Add Account, then register a second number or link an existing account with a QR code.

Once set up, each account keeps its own chats, notifications, and privacy settings separate from the other. You can switch between them without logging out—just long-press the You tab in the bottom-right corner.
